Anatomy of an Aerial Masterpiece
The Great Blue Heron's flight prowess begins with its remarkable anatomy. Its long, streamlined body, measuring up to 5 feet in length, serves as a sleek fuselage, minimizing air resistance.
Its wings, spanning an impressive 6 feet, are broad and powerful, providing ample lift and thrust. The primary feathers, located at the wingtips, are long and pointed, contributing to the heron's graceful soaring and efficient gliding.
The heron's tail, although relatively short, plays a crucial role in stability and maneuverability. Its feathers act as rudders, allowing the bird to adjust its flight path and execute precise turns.
Aerodynamics in Motion
The Great Blue Heron's flight is a testament to the wonders of aerodynamics. As it flaps its wings in a measured, rhythmic motion, it propels itself forward with remarkable efficiency.
The upward and downward strokes of its wings create a combination of lift and thrust. The upstroke generates lift, enabling the heron to ascend into the air, while the downstroke provides the necessary power for forward movement.
The heron's long, slender neck and legs extend in opposite directions during flight, acting as a pendulum that helps maintain balance and stability. This unique adaptation allows the bird to compensate for any disturbances in the air or changes in flight direction.
Soaring and Gliding with Grace
One of the most captivating aspects of the Great Blue Heron's flight is its ability to soar and glide with effortless elegance. Once it has gained sufficient altitude, the heron extends its wings and glides effortlessly, taking advantage of thermal updrafts and wind currents.
This soaring behavior is an energy-saving technique that allows the heron to cover great distances with minimal exertion. It can maintain its position in the air for extended periods, scanning the landscape below for potential prey or surveying its surroundings.
When gliding, the heron's wings are held in a slightly flexed position, creating a slight curvature that enhances lift and reduces drag. This skillful control over its aerodynamics allows the heron to execute graceful turns and navigate through the skies with remarkable agility.
Connection to the Environment
The flight of the Great Blue Heron is not merely an exhibition of aerial artistry; it is intricately connected to the bird's environment and ecological niche.
From its foraging grounds to its nesting sites, the heron's flight patterns are dictated by the availability of food and the need to protect its young. Its keen eyesight enables it to spot prey from great heights, and its powerful wings propel it swiftly towards its target.
Moreover, the heron's flight serves as an indicator of the health of its habitat. Wetlands, where the Great Blue Heron primarily resides, are vital ecosystems for a diverse range of wildlife and vegetation. The heron's presence and successful flight are often indicative of the overall well-being of these fragile environments.
